Data Warehouse Specialist Career Path in 2024

Data Warehouse Specialist Career Overview

Job Description:

    Data Warehouse Specialist Job Description

    As a Data Warehouse Specialist, your role is crucial to the management and strategic use of large sets of data. Your job description includes a variety of responsibilities that revolve around the design, development, and maintenance of data warehousing solutions. You'll need to have a blend of technical expertise, business acumen, and the ability to work well with both IT professionals and business stakeholders.

    Key Responsibilities

    • Design and Develop Data Warehousing Solutions: Create logical and physical data models that cater to diverse reporting and analytical requirements.

    • Data Integration: Extract, Transform, and Load (ETL) processes are your bread and butter. You're tasked with integrating data from multiple sources, ensuring quality and consistency across the board.

    • Performance Tuning: Optimize data queries and implement indexing strategies to improve the performance of the data warehouse.

    • Data Quality Assurance: Develop and enforce policies for data quality, completeness, and redundancy checks. This ensures that users can rely on accurate information for decision-making.

    • Maintenance: Regularly monitor the system's performance and troubleshoot any issues that arise with the data warehouse infrastructure.

    • Collaboration with Stakeholders: Work closely with business analysts, data scientists, and management to understand their data needs and deliver precise solutions.

    • Security Management: Safeguard sensitive data by implementing appropriate access controls and encryption methods.

    • Documentation: Keep detailed documentation of the data warehouse architecture, including ETL processes and data models, to facilitate understanding among team members and ensure smooth operations.

    • Training and Support: Provide guidance and training to end-users on how to effectively utilize the data warehouse tools for their specific needs.

    Skills Required

    • Proficiency in SQL and knowledge of database languages such as PL/SQL or T-SQL.

    • Experience with ETL tools like Informatica, Talend, or SSIS.

    • Familiarity with data modeling tools and techniques.

    • Understanding of BI tools such as Tableau, Power BI, or QlikView for reporting purposes.

    • Strong analytical skills with attention to detail.

    • Excellent communication skills to articulate complex technical concepts to non-technical stakeholders.

    Educational Qualifications

    Typically, you'll need a bachelor’s degree in Computer Science, Information Systems, or a related field. Some organizations might prefer candidates with a master's degree or specific certifications related to data warehousing technologies or methodologies.

    Work Environment

    As a Data Warehouse Specialist, expect to spend most of your time in an office setting. Your schedule may sometimes extend beyond regular working hours during critical project phases or when troubleshooting urgent issues. Collaboration is often through meetings, both in person and virtual, as well as through project management software platforms.

    Career Progression

    Starting as a Data Warehouse Specialist could lead you to advanced roles such as Senior Data Warehouse Analyst, Data Warehouse Manager, or even roles in enterprise architecture if you choose to expand your skill set.

    For authoritative guidance on this career path or similar occupations, you can visit Bureau of Labor Statistics or other government websites dedicated to labor statistics and occupational information. These resources can provide further insights into job outlooks, average salaries, additional qualifications needed, and more about the field of data warehousing.

    How To Become a Data Warehouse Specialist

    Becoming a Data Warehouse Specialist involves a combination of education, skill acquisition, and practical experience. If you're looking to pursue this career, here's a step-by-step guide to set you on the right path.

    Understand the Role and Responsibilities

    Before you start your journey, it's essential to have a clear understanding of what a Data Warehouse Specialist does. This role typically involves:

    • Designing, developing, and maintaining data warehouse systems.
    • Ensuring the integrity and security of data.
    • Optimizing and updating data models to improve storage and retrieval processes.
    • Working with business analysts to translate business needs into technical specifications.

    Obtain Relevant Education

    Most employers prefer candidates who have at least a bachelor’s degree in computer science, information technology, or a related field. Consider enrolling in programs that cover subjects such as:

    • Database management
    • Data mining
    • Big data analytics
    • Information systems
    • Statistics and quantitative analysis

    Gain Technical Expertise

    Data Warehouse Specialists need to have a strong foundation in various technical skills. Focus on gaining expertise in:

    • SQL and other database query languages.
    • ETL (Extract, Transform, Load) processes.
    • Familiarity with data warehouse technologies like Microsoft SQL Server, Oracle, Amazon Redshift, or others.
    • Data modeling and data architecture concepts.
    • Programming languages like Python, Java, or R for data manipulation.

    Acquire Certifications

    Obtaining industry-recognized certifications can greatly enhance your employability. Some valuable certifications for Data Warehouse Specialists include:

    Gain Practical Experience

    Hands-on experience is crucial. Look for internships or entry-level positions that offer exposure to:

    • Data warehousing projects.
    • Business intelligence tools.
    • Database administration and performance tuning.

    The field of data warehousing is always evolving, so it's important to keep learning. Stay informed about the latest:

    • Cloud-based data warehousing solutions.
    • Advances in machine learning and AI as they relate to data management.
    • Best practices in data governance and compliance.

    Network with Professionals

    Networking can open up job opportunities and provide insights into industry best practices. Engage with the community by:

    • Joining professional organizations such as The Data Warehousing Institute (TDWI) {: .noreferrer .noopener}
    • Attending conferences and workshops.
    • Participating in online forums and discussion groups.

    Build a Strong Portfolio

    Showcase your skills and experience by building a portfolio that includes:

    • Project summaries.
    • Contributions to open-source projects.
    • Case studies demonstrating problem-solving skills.

    Remember, becoming a Data Warehouse Specialist requires dedication to continuous learning and improvement. By following these steps, you'll be well on your way to a successful career in this dynamic field.

    Typical Tasks for Data Warehouse Specialists

    • Develop data warehouse process models, including sourcing, loading, transformation, and extraction.

    • Map data between source systems, data warehouses, and data marts.

    • Verify the structure, accuracy, or quality of warehouse data.

    Technologies and Skills Used by Data Warehouse Specialists

    Data base management system software

    • Amazon DynamoDB
    • Oracle PL/SQL

    Metadata management software

    • Informatica software
    • Quest Erwin Data Modeler

    Presentation software

    • Microsoft PowerPoint

    Basic Skills

    • Reading work related information
    • Thinking about the pros and cons of different ways to solve a problem

    People and Technology Systems

    • Figuring out how a system should work and how changes in the future will affect it
    • Thinking about the pros and cons of different options and picking the best one

    Problem Solving

    • Noticing a problem and figuring out the best way to solve it

    Data Warehouse Specialist Program FAQs

    What is a Data Warehouse Specialist Program?

    A Data Warehouse Specialist Program is a comprehensive educational course designed to equip students with the knowledge and skills required to manage, analyze, and interpret large datasets within an organization's data warehouse. This program typically includes topics like database management, data modeling, ETL (Extract, Transform, Load) processes, business intelligence, and analytics.

    Who should enroll in a Data Warehouse Specialist Program?

    • Individuals interested in pursuing a career in data warehousing or business intelligence.
    • IT professionals looking to specialize or advance their knowledge in data management.
    • Business analysts and data scientists aiming to enhance their data warehousing skills.

    What are the prerequisites for enrolling in a Data Warehouse Specialist Program?

    • A bachelor's degree in computer science, information technology, or a related field is often recommended.
    • Familiarity with databases, SQL, and basic programming concepts can be beneficial.
    • Some programs may require work experience in IT or a related industry.

    What type of certification will I receive upon completion?

    How long does a Data Warehouse Specialist Program usually take to complete?

    • Certificate programs can range from a few weeks to several months.
    • Degree programs with a focus on data warehousing may take 2-4 years.

    Can I complete a Data Warehouse Specialist Program online?

    Yes, many institutions offer online programs that provide flexibility for working professionals. Online courses often include virtual labs, interactive sessions, and discussion forums.

    What skills will I learn in a Data Warehouse Specialist Program?

    • Designing and implementing data warehouses
    • Data modeling techniques and tools
    • ETL processes and tools
    • Querying and reporting with SQL
    • Business intelligence strategies
    • Data visualization and dashboard creation

    What career opportunities are available after completing this program?

    Graduates can pursue various roles such as:

    • Data Warehouse Specialist
    • Business Intelligence Analyst
    • Database Administrator
    • ETL Developer
    • Data Architect

    Are there any continuing education requirements for a Data Warehouse Specialist?

    Continuing education is important to keep up with evolving technologies. Professionals may attend workshops, webinars, or pursue advanced certifications to maintain their expertise.

    How do I choose the right Data Warehouse Specialist Program for me?

    Consider the following factors when choosing a program:

    • Accreditation of the institution or program
    • Curriculum relevance to current industry standards
    • Opportunities for hands-on experience
    • Faculty expertise and industry experience
    • Reviews and testimonials from past participants

    Where can I find more information about becoming a Data Warehouse Specialist?

    For authoritative information and resources, visit government websites such as the U.S. Bureau of Labor Statistics or professional organizations like the Data Warehousing Institute (TDWI). These platforms provide insights into job outlooks, industry trends, and professional development opportunities.

    How To Become a Data Warehouse Specialist

    Becoming a Data Warehouse Specialist involves a combination of education, skill acquisition, and practical experience. If you're looking to pursue this career, here's a step-by-step guide to set you on the right path.

    Understand the Role and Responsibilities

    Before you start your journey, it's essential to have a clear understanding of what a Data Warehouse Specialist does. This role typically involves:

    • Designing, developing, and maintaining data warehouse systems.
    • Ensuring the integrity and security of data.
    • Optimizing and updating data models to improve storage and retrieval processes.
    • Working with business analysts to translate business needs into technical specifications.

    Obtain Relevant Education

    Most employers prefer candidates who have at least a bachelor’s degree in computer science, information technology, or a related field. Consider enrolling in programs that cover subjects such as:

    • Database management
    • Data mining
    • Big data analytics
    • Information systems
    • Statistics and quantitative analysis

    Gain Technical Expertise

    Data Warehouse Specialists need to have a strong foundation in various technical skills. Focus on gaining expertise in:

    • SQL and other database query languages.
    • ETL (Extract, Transform, Load) processes.
    • Familiarity with data warehouse technologies like Microsoft SQL Server, Oracle, Amazon Redshift, or others.
    • Data modeling and data architecture concepts.
    • Programming languages like Python, Java, or R for data manipulation.

    Acquire Certifications

    Obtaining industry-recognized certifications can greatly enhance your employability. Some valuable certifications for Data Warehouse Specialists include:

    Gain Practical Experience

    Hands-on experience is crucial. Look for internships or entry-level positions that offer exposure to:

    • Data warehousing projects.
    • Business intelligence tools.
    • Database administration and performance tuning.

    The field of data warehousing is always evolving, so it's important to keep learning. Stay informed about the latest:

    • Cloud-based data warehousing solutions.
    • Advances in machine learning and AI as they relate to data management.
    • Best practices in data governance and compliance.

    Network with Professionals

    Networking can open up job opportunities and provide insights into industry best practices. Engage with the community by:

    • Joining professional organizations such as The Data Warehousing Institute (TDWI) {: .noreferrer .noopener}
    • Attending conferences and workshops.
    • Participating in online forums and discussion groups.

    Build a Strong Portfolio

    Showcase your skills and experience by building a portfolio that includes:

    • Project summaries.
    • Contributions to open-source projects.
    • Case studies demonstrating problem-solving skills.

    Remember, becoming a Data Warehouse Specialist requires dedication to continuous learning and improvement. By following these steps, you'll be well on your way to a successful career in this dynamic field.

    Sign up for our newsletter

    Join our newsletter to receive the latest updates and insights in online education. Get exclusive access to in-depth articles, expert advice, and special offers tailored for your educational journey.